D. To take out the ball (8), rotate stem (2) so that ball (8) is in fully

closed position, and insert wooden dowel (not metal) in port
opposite threaded end. Tap gently on ball (8), thereby rocking it out
of engagement with the stem (2). NOTE: Extreme caution should be
taken to avoid damage to the ball (8). Remove the ball (8).

E. Take out the other seat (9).

4. Reassembly

NOTE: Prior to reassembly, all metallic sealing faces must be carefully
cleaned and inspected for damage. A smooth nick-free surface is
required for effective sealing.

A. Put one seat (9) in body (11). NOTE: Seats (9) are to be installed

with spherical surface positioned toward the ball.

B. Place stem seal (10) on stem (2) and insert stem into body (11)

from the inside.

C. Lightly grease the stem seals (10) and the seal area and threads

of the stem (2). Insert stem seal(s) (10) into the lower stem seal
cavity with the raised outer edge facing into the counterbore. (The

D. Turn the stem (2) to a position with the lower stem tang flats parallel

to the pipeline axis of the body. (Stem and ball should stay in this
position through steps E, F, and G).

E. Install the ball (8), being careful not to damage it. A sling through

the waterway can aid insertion. NOTE: Ball should be carefully
examined for nicks, scratches, pitting or corrosion, and replaced
as necessary.
